Norm Eisen (#TryingTrump out now!)(@NormEisen) 's Twitter Profile Photo

Today marks:

28 days after arguments in the appeal of the D.C. Circuit's unanimous decision rejecting Trump's extreme immunity claims

101 days since Trump appealed

164 days since DOJ originally asked SCOTUS to take up the case

There is no excuse

Mark Joseph Stern(@mjs_DC) 's Twitter Profile Photo

Justice Thomas' opinion in Alexander calls on the Supreme Court to overturn the entire line of redistricting precedents, including Baker v. Carr, that established the principle of 'one person, one vote.' He argues that federal courts never have authority to redraw districts.
